Output d5a1d0f4bee59fd60602db1033586a630e25fab09efa4d436a0ca5b1a6e29528:1

value
11354436
script pubkey
OP_HASH160 OP_PUSHBYTES_20 58a8ecd1d4c0555c7364d674414869333fc2c21a OP_EQUAL
address
MFyx4RyN1b64UEHmvNWbWLczfb7e9nkSji
transaction
d5a1d0f4bee59fd60602db1033586a630e25fab09efa4d436a0ca5b1a6e29528
spent
true